1. Detailed explanation of volleyball size
Classification of standard sizes:
● Indoor volleyball (No. 5 ball)
Circumference: 65-67 cm
Weight: 260-280 g
Applicable people: Adults (over 13 years old) and professional competitions.
International standard: Official match balls certified by the International Volleyball Federation (FIVB) must strictly comply with this specification
● Beach volleyball (No. 5 ball)
Circumference: 66-68 cm (slightly larger than indoor balls)
Weight: 260-280 g (similar to indoor balls, but with lower air pressure)
Features: slightly larger volume and softer surface, adapted to sand cushioning needs.
● Youth/children's volleyball (No. 4 ball)
Circumference: 61-64 cm
Weight: 230-250 g
Applicable people: Children aged 8-12 or novices with less strength, lightweight design for easy ball control
● Air volleyball
Circumference: 78-80 cm (20% larger than a standard ball)
Weight: 120-150 g (extremely light)
Features: Designed for entertainment and middle-aged and elderly people, slow flight speed, high safety.
2. Material analysis
Different materials directly affect the feel, durability and applicable venues:
● Genuine leather (high-end competition ball)
Features:
Natural leather, delicate and soft touch, sweat-absorbent and non-slip.
Precise elasticity, suitable for high-level ball control and smash.
Disadvantages:
Expensive, requires regular maintenance (avoid water and exposure to the sun).
Easily deformed by moisture, only for indoor use.
● PU synthetic leather (mainstream choice)
Features:
Artificial leather, strong wear resistance, waterproof and moisture-proof, suitable for multiple indoor and outdoor scenes.
Feel close to genuine leather, affordable price
Subdivided types:
Leather PU: The surface has a granular feel and better anti-slip properties
Smooth PU: Suitable for competition, more stable bounce
Applicable people: amateurs, student training, daily practice.
● Rubber/PVC (entry-level or outdoor use)
Features:
Durable, wear-resistant, low price
Hard feel, poor elasticity, long-term use can easily cause hand discomfort.
Applicable scenarios:
Rough venues such as beaches and cement floors.
Children's beginners or low-intensity entertainment.
● Microfiber leather (high-end alternative)
Features:
Artificial microfiber, with the softness of genuine leather and the durability of PU.
No maintenance required, suitable for advanced players
3. Types and design details
● Indoor volleyball
Core design:
18 pieces of splicing: traditional hexagonal + rectangular splicing to ensure the roundness of the ball and flight stability.
Inner liner material: butyl rubber liner, high air tightness, accurate bounce.
Applicable scenarios: wooden floors, plastic venues, regular inspection of air pressure (recommended 0.3-0.325kg/cm²).
● Beach volleyball
Core design:
Waterproof surface: sand and moisture proof, sealed at seams.
Low pressure design: about 0.175kg/cm², reduces sand bounce height, protects wrists.
Visual design: bright colors (such as yellow and blue) enhance sand visibility.
● Air volleyball
Core design:
Large size + lightweight: reduces the impact of hitting the ball, suitable for entertainment and low-intensity sports.
Soft material: common rubber or foam filling, high safety.
4. Purchase tips and precautions
● Test method
Bounce test: free fall from a height of 2 meters, the rebound height should be 1.2-1.4 meters (indoor ball).
Hand feel test: press the ball with both hands, it should rebound evenly, without obvious dents or deformation.
● Detail inspection
Seam process: stitching or thermal bonding needs to be flat, without burrs or debonding.
Air nozzle design: concealed air nozzle can reduce interference with the hand.
Certification mark: Balls certified by the International Volleyball Federation (FIVB) or domestic volleyball associations are more reliable.

5. Summary
Recommendation for beginners: Give priority to standard size indoor volleyballs made of PU material, balancing price and performance.
Outdoor/beach: Choose waterproof PU or rubber material, pay attention to low air pressure design.
Long-term investment: If you plan to train systematically, buy FIVB certified balls directly to avoid repeated replacement.
